Important Information about using a Dead Sea Mud Mask

Directions and notations:

Always do a small skin test first to make certain your skin type can handle the strength of the mineral content and salt in this mud product. Many dead sea mud mask are diluted with water and or fillers, Castle Baths mud is pure and powerfully full of mineral content.


NEW- For a total spa experience- Dead Sea Mud Application with Face Exercise images, click here (printable image shown under the products)


Use and Skin Type:  

Use Tre’Yours Dead Sea Mud as a mask once or twice per week as needed. Apply a sparely thin layer on skin- Allow to slightly dry for 7-12 minutes and rinse well! If it takes longer than 15 minutes to slightly dry- you are using the mud too thick. If your skin type is dry or sensitive- do not use more than once per week.  ALL Mask, especially mud, works best if it is rinsed before its 100% dry- in other words, rinse before the cracking stage!

How to use Dead Sea Mud on the face or body:
-Apply a thin layer of mud to cleansed skin while gently massaging onto the skin with your fingers (be sure to keep the mud away from eyes and mouth).

-As you apply the mud, never use your fingers in a downward motion, apply with upward strokes. Gravity already does enough pulling of the face downward.
-Leave the mud on the skin for 7-12 minutes allowing the mud to slightly dry. If the mud begins to crack and itch- it has been on too long.

To remove mask:
For face- Use  a wet lukewarm or cool soft wash cloth  and lay on your face for a few seconds to soften the mask, then rinse the remaining mud off with warm water. Try not to scrub as you remove your mask,
For body- try hopping into a warm shower to rinse the mask.

How often should I apply a Dead Sea Mud mask to my skin?
Because of the incredibly high mineral and salt content of the Dead Sea Mud, it may affect individuals with different skin, differently depending on their skin type and sensitivities.  Limit one application per week if you have dry or sensitive skin. Normal to oily skin types can apply 2 times a week if desired.
 
*Important -Because of the high mineral and salt content the mud may slightly tingle or sting the skin.  If at any point the mud becomes uncomfortable, rinse off with warm water to remove the mask. If you feel burning or itching- rinse, don’t wait.
 
Dead Sea/Black Mud Benefits for hair:
-Yes, the mud can cleanses hair and scalp while helping to remove dandruff mud leaves hair soft, with a healthy shine
 
How to use Dead Sea Mud/Black Mud as a hair mask:
-Massage mud to your scalp, and then work throughout your hair.
-Allow mask to set for up to 20 minutes before rinsing out thoroughly
